Sample Answer
The advent of technology has revolutionized interpersonal communication in myriad ways. Firstly, it has significantly enhanced the speed and efficiency with which we convey information. Instant messaging applications and social media platforms enable individuals to connect with one another almost instantaneously, thereby bridging geographical divides and fostering global interactions. However, this increased connectivity has a dual edge; while it facilitates collaboration across cultures, it can also lead to superficial relationships, as individuals may prioritize online interactions over meaningful face-to-face conversations.
Moreover, technology has introduced new modes of expression, from emojis to video conferencing, allowing for a richer contextual communication experience. Yet, one must consider the potential decline in critical social skills, as young people may become increasingly reliant on digital communication at the expense of nuanced, in-person dialogue. Ultimately, while technology offers unparalleled convenience, it also demands a careful evaluation of how it shapes our social fabric.
